Group 1: Shippeo Leadership Appointment and Market Positioning - Shippeo appointed Brandon Oliveri-O'Connor as Chief Revenue Officer and Ben Douglass as Chief Marketing Officer, both previously key figures at Procore, where they helped grow annual recurring revenue from $50 million to $1 billion [1] - Their experience in expanding SaaS companies in complex industries, particularly in Europe, the UK, and the Middle East, is expected to drive Shippeo's growth [1] - Shippeo's platform integrates with over 228,000 carriers and 1,100 transportation management systems, tracking over 90 million shipments annually across 150 countries [1] Group 2: TCL Technology Acquisition of Huaxing Semiconductor - TCL Technology plans to acquire 21.5311% of Shenzhen Huaxing Semiconductor from Shenzhen Major Industry Fund for approximately 11.56 billion RMB [2] - This acquisition will enhance TCL's control over two of the five global G10.5/11 production lines, which focus on large-size panels, accounting for 35% of the global supply capacity [2] - The acquisition aims to improve coordination in R&D, production, and sales, creating a synergistic effect between panels and terminals [2] Group 3: Decline in Autonomous Delivery Vehicle Prices - The price of autonomous delivery vehicles has plummeted from millions to between 16,800 to 19,800 RMB, a decrease of 98% [3] - The price drop is attributed to technological advancements and reduced manufacturing costs, particularly in lidar and battery technology [3] - The use of autonomous delivery vehicles can significantly lower delivery costs, with urban delivery costs per ticket dropping from 0.17 RMB to 0.1 RMB, a reduction of over 40% [3] Group 4: Cyber Technology Showcase at SME Expo - Industry leaders can gain market share by addressing issues such as safety, road rights, and technology integration, facilitating the commercialization of autonomous delivery vehicles [4] - The 2023 China International SME Expo showcased over 2,000 SMEs from more than 50 countries, highlighting their potential in technological innovation [4] Group 5: AI Large Model Market Competition - Among the "six small giants" in the AI large model sector, only three companies made it to the top 50 list, with Zhipu Technology leading with 31 projects won [5] - iFLYTEK secured the most bids in 2024, focusing on private deployments in state-owned enterprises, government, education, and healthcare [5] - Custom development services, despite lower profit margins, have a higher total bid amount compared to application product vendors, indicating their significant role in the industry [5] Group 6: Innovations from SMEs - Yujiang Technology launched the CR 30H collaborative robot, overcoming traditional load and speed limitations [6] - Lingdu Intelligent introduced the first commercial curtain wall cleaning robot in China, enhancing safety and water-saving features [6] - The rapid development of SMEs in robotics, smart hardware, AI applications, and digital transformation presents numerous investment opportunities [6]
